Dr. Lin has been part of the mid-Peninsula medical community since 2006. She is experienced in the treatment of aneurysms, occlusive disease, stroke prevention, dialysis access and embolotherapies. She is also committed to functional limb salvage and restoration, including amputee care. Dr. Lin is the Vice-chair of the Department of Surgery at Mills-Peninsula Medical Center and is in charge of quality assurance review for the department. She is a member of hospital committees focused on patient safety and quality care, and physician wellness.

Varicose veins wounds
I recommend use of knee high compression stockings - either 15-20mmHg or 20-30mmHg gradient. Regular exercise is also beneficial. READ MORE
